读取多个文本文件

时间:2014-10-03 03:07:49

标签: c# file text

只是一个问题,我正在使用c#mvc进行项目,并且我要求从特定路径获取多个文本文件(要精确的网络路径 - 例如:\ 10.0.0.1 \ SharedFolder)。现在,每个文本文件都有不同的文本格式,我要做的是从该路径文件夹中获取任何现有文件,并为所有文本文件创建一个文本文件。

  1. 是否可以使用网络路径(通过用户输入指定路径)使用Web应用程序访问文件?
  2. 如果是,你会建议什么?
  3. 我已经在考虑使用“浏览文件夹”按钮的选项了,但是,我没有在如何实现这一目标方面取得任何进展。

    提前致谢。

2 个答案:

答案 0 :(得分:1)

这就是我要做的事情=>

使用.net目录类迭代目录中的每个文件。

对于每个文件: 使用Textreaderclass读取每一行 使用Textwriter类将每一行写入指定的文件

如果您仍然无法弄明白,请告诉我们。

答案 1 :(得分:0)

是的,你可以,

using (TextWriter writer = File.CreateText("C:\\Output.txt"))
{

//WRITE WHATEVER YOU WANT TO WRITE.

}

只需替换" C:\ Output.txt"与您想要的目录。

希望这有帮助